Output 593571e5e07acd53b4c6132762253d7229a3642fd63b15f1102e1ee764655c48:0

value
5264614
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f0895049e12a31af2543fcc893cf48f216cd69e6 OP_EQUALVERIFY OP_CHECKSIG
address
Lh9nvyEgFuC82mJwMHjUSRZSUBjqKzdfiP
transaction
593571e5e07acd53b4c6132762253d7229a3642fd63b15f1102e1ee764655c48
spent
true